Portable X-ray for Human Use is an advanced medical imaging solution designed to meet the growing demand for mobility, speed, and diagnostic accuracy in today’s healthcare environments. As hospitals, clinics, and emergency services face increasing patient volumes and complex clinical scenarios, traditional fixed X-ray rooms are not always practical or efficient. Portable X-ray for Human Use bridges this gap by bringing reliable imaging directly to the patient, improving workflow efficiency and enhancing the quality of care.

The primary role of Portable X-ray for Human Use is to provide high-quality diagnostic images wherever they are needed. With compact structure and lightweight design, the system can be easily transported to wards, intensive care units, emergency rooms, operating theaters, and even ambulances or temporary medical sites. By eliminating the need to move patients to radiology departments, portable X-ray equipment significantly reduces examination time and minimizes discomfort or risk for critically ill, elderly, or immobile patients.

One of the key advantages of Portable X-ray for Human Use is its advanced imaging performance combined with mobility. Despite its small size, the system delivers stable output and clear image quality suitable for a wide range of examinations, including chest, skeletal, abdominal, and trauma imaging. Digital imaging technology allows for fast image acquisition, immediate display, and easy storage or transmission to hospital PACS systems, enabling doctors to make timely and informed clinical decisions.

Practical application cases highlight the value of Portable X-ray for Human Use. In emergency departments, portable X-ray units enable rapid trauma assessment, helping doctors identify fractures or chest injuries within minutes. In intensive care units, bedside X-ray imaging allows continuous monitoring of patients with respiratory or cardiac conditions without interrupting life-support equipment. During public health emergencies or disaster relief operations, portable X-ray systems provide essential diagnostic support where permanent medical infrastructure is unavailable.
